KUALA LUMPUR, Jan 26 (Bernama) -- The high-impact digital creative and animation sector has been identified as among the new focus areas in the Technical and Vocational Education and Training (TVET) agenda to drive the development of the nation’s human capital, said Deputy Prime Minister Datuk Seri Dr Ahmad Zahid Hamidi.
